How Does It Work?
Energy‑conservation slogans operate through three linked mechanisms:
- Psychological cueing: Repetition of a simple phrase creates a mental shortcut, making the desired behaviour feel normative and easy.
- Social diffusion: When slogans appear on signs, social media, or product labels, they spread through peer networks, amplifying the original message.
- Policy reinforcement: Slogans often accompany incentives (e.g., rebates for LED bulbs) that lower financial barriers, turning intention into action.
These steps occur over seconds (recognition), days (habit formation), and years (cultural shift), creating a feedback loop where reduced demand lowers system‑wide energy intensity, which in turn makes further savings easier.

Main Causes or Drivers
Direct Causes
High‑intensity energy use stems from inefficient appliances, building envelope losses, and behavioural patterns such as leaving devices on standby.
Underlying Drivers
Economic growth, urbanisation, and cultural expectations of comfort drive demand for heating, cooling, and lighting. Policy gaps—such as weak building codes or lack of dynamic pricing—exacerbate wasteful consumption.
Amplifying Factors
Climate‑induced temperature extremes increase heating and cooling loads, while digital proliferation adds standby loads. These factors raise the stakes for effective messaging.

Regional Differences
In temperate Europe, building‑retrofit slogans (“Seal the draft, save the planet”) resonate because insulation upgrades are cost‑effective. In tropical South‑East Asia, messages emphasizing fan use over air‑conditioning (“Turn the fan, keep cool”) align with high cooling loads. In low‑income rural regions of Sub‑Saharan Africa, slogans that link energy conservation to water security (“Save power, protect water”) are more compelling, since many households rely on diesel generators that compete with limited water‑pumping capacity.

Common Misconceptions
Misconception: A single slogan can solve the climate crisis.
Reality: Slogans are a catalyst, not a substitute for systemic reforms such as decarbonising the power sector and improving energy‑efficiency standards.
Misconception: Energy‑saving actions are only about personal cost.
Reality: While cost savings are a strong motivator, the broader climate and health benefits are equally documented by scientific assessments.
Misconception: All energy‑saving behaviours have the same impact.
Reality: Actions that address high‑energy loads (e.g., heating, cooling, industrial processes) yield larger emissions reductions than low‑impact habits like unplugging phone chargers.
Solutions and Limitations
Effective energy‑conservation strategies combine messaging with structural changes:
- Regulatory standards (e.g., minimum appliance efficiency) create a floor that makes low‑energy choices default. Limitation: Implementation can be slow and faces industry pushback.
- Dynamic pricing (time‑of‑use rates) aligns cost signals with demand, reinforcing slogans about off‑peak use. Limitation: Requires smart meters and may burden low‑income households without safeguards.
- Incentive programmes (rebates for LED bulbs, insulation) turn intent into purchase. Limitation: Funding availability varies by region.
- Behaviour‑change campaigns that use culturally resonant slogans, visual cues, and community champions. Limitation: Effectiveness declines without periodic refreshes.
